400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

word中为什么不能交叉引用

作者:路由通
|
133人看过
发布时间:2026-02-13 15:17:27
标签:
在微软Word(微软文字处理软件)的日常使用中,用户有时会遇到无法成功创建交叉引用的情况,这背后涉及软件设计逻辑、文档结构完整性以及用户操作规范等多重复杂因素。本文将深入剖析导致该问题的十二个核心原因,从技术架构、功能设定到实操细节,提供系统性的解决方案与深度理解,帮助用户从根本上掌握这一实用功能的正确应用。
word中为什么不能交叉引用

       在处理长篇文档,如学术论文、技术报告或书籍章节时,交叉引用功能是确保文档内容连贯、引用准确的无价之宝。它允许我们轻松引用文档中的标题、图表、表格或编号项,并在源内容发生变化时自动更新。然而,许多微软Word(微软文字处理软件)的用户都曾遭遇过一个令人困惑的困境:明明按照步骤操作,系统却提示无法创建交叉引用,或生成的引用内容为错误信息。这并非简单的操作失误,其背后隐藏着软件设计哲学、文档对象模型以及用户操作环境交互的深层逻辑。理解这些原因,不仅能帮助我们解决问题,更能让我们以“开发者思维”去驾驭这款强大的工具。

一、 引用目标缺乏有效的标识符或编号

       交叉引用的本质,是建立一个指向文档中某个特定“锚点”的动态链接。这个“锚点”必须是一个被Word(微软文字处理软件)内部识别和管理的对象。最常见的“锚点”是应用了内置“标题”样式(如标题一、标题二)的段落,或者是通过“插入题注”功能创建的图表、表格标签。如果你试图引用一段仅仅设置了加粗、放大字体的普通文本,Word(微软文字处理软件)将无法识别它是一个可供引用的合法目标。因为普通文本不具备作为引用锚点的唯一标识属性。解决方案是严格使用样式库中的标题样式来定义章节结构,并使用“引用”选项卡下的“插入题注”功能来管理图表和表格。

二、 文档核心组件“域”的代码损坏或过时

       交叉引用在技术层面是通过“域”代码实现的。域是一种特殊的指令,它告诉Word(微软文字处理软件)在当前位置插入并动态显示特定信息。当文档在多次编辑、格式转换或异常关闭过程中,这些域代码可能会损坏,或者其存储的索引信息变得过时,无法正确关联到目标。此时,交叉引用功能便会失效,可能显示为“错误!未找到引用源”。处理方法是选中失效的引用,按下键盘上的“F9”键强制更新域。如果无效,可以尝试切换域代码视图(通过快捷键“Alt + F9”)检查代码是否完整,或删除后重新插入引用。

三、 目标对象位于文档主内容之外的特殊区域

       Word(微软文字处理软件)的文档结构是分层的。交叉引用功能主要作用于文档的主部分。如果你希望引用的对象位于页眉、页脚、文本框、批注或尾注/脚注分隔线以下的内容区域,标准的交叉引用功能通常无法直接指向这些特殊容器内的内容。因为这些区域在文档对象模型中被视为相对独立的实体。虽然可以通过创建书签等方式实现间接引用,但过程复杂且不稳定。最佳实践是尽量避免需要交叉引用这类非主流内容区域的情况,或将必要信息移入主文档流中。

四、 文档未进行完整的“重新编号”或“更新域”操作

       当文档中的标题编号、图表题注编号发生变动(例如,在第三章前新插入了一章),所有依赖于这些编号的交叉引用并不会立即自动更新。它们仍指向旧的编号索引。这会导致引用显示的数字或标签是过时的。用户必须手动执行全局更新操作。最可靠的方法是按下键盘组合键“Ctrl + A”全选整个文档,然后按下“F9”键更新所有域。这样可以确保所有交叉引用、目录、图表编号等动态内容刷新到最新状态。

五、 使用了不兼容的文档格式或旧版本文件

       不同版本的Word(微软文字处理软件)创建的文档,其内部对交叉引用等高级功能的支持可能存在细微差异。例如,一个在较新版本中创建并使用了特定样式集定义的交叉引用,在旧版本中打开时,可能会因为旧版本无法完全解析新版本的域代码或样式属性而失效。同样,如果文档最终被保存为纯文本、富文本格式或旧版的“.doc”格式,所有域代码信息都会丢失,交叉引用自然变成静态错误文本。为确保兼容性和功能完整,应尽量使用最新的“.docx”格式进行编辑和传递,并在团队内部统一软件版本。

六、 样式定义混乱或存在多重继承冲突

       样式是Word(微软文字处理软件)排版的核心。一个标题能否被正确引用,取决于其应用的样式是否清晰、唯一且符合规范。如果用户手动修改了某个标题的格式(如直接改变字体和段落间距),而未通过“修改样式”对话框去更新样式定义,可能会导致该段落虽然外观像标题,但内在样式属性已“名不副实”。更复杂的情况是,样式基于另一个样式,形成了继承链。当父样式被修改或删除时,子样式可能出现不可预知的行为,影响以其为基础的交叉引用。管理好样式库,避免直接格式化,是维持引用稳定的基石。

七、 文档保护或限制编辑功能被启用

       为了文档安全或协作规范,作者有时会启用“限制编辑”功能,并可能设置仅允许填写窗体或不允许任何更改。在这种保护模式下,插入或更新交叉引用(这属于对文档内容的更改)的操作会被禁止。即使文档未被完全锁定,但若保护设置中未勾选“允许插入交叉引用”等相关权限,功能同样无法使用。检查文档状态栏是否有类似“受保护”的提示,并通过“审阅”选项卡下的“限制编辑”窗格来解除或调整保护设置,是解决此问题的途径。

八、 软件本身存在临时故障或加载项干扰

       作为一款复杂的应用程序,Word(微软文字处理软件)在运行过程中可能因内存不足、与其他程序冲突或自身临时文件错误而出现功能异常。此外,用户安装的第三方加载项(如语法检查、参考文献管理插件)可能与内置的交叉引用功能产生兼容性问题,导致其菜单灰色不可用或操作无响应。尝试性的解决步骤包括:重启Word(微软文字处理软件)或计算机;以安全模式启动Word(微软文字处理软件)(按住Ctrl键同时点击快捷方式),这会禁用所有加载项,从而判断是否为加载项干扰;修复或重新安装Office(微软办公软件套件)。

九、 引用目标被删除或内容发生根本性改变

       这是一个看似简单却常被忽略的原因。如果你已经为某个图表插入了交叉引用,但后来将该图表及其题注整个删除了,那么对应的引用就会变成“死链”。同样,如果你将某个标题的样式从“标题一”更改为“”,那么它作为引用锚点的属性就消失了。Word(微软文字处理软件)的交叉引用管理器在更新时找不到原始目标,便会报错。因此,在删除或大幅修改文档结构时,需要有全局意识,同步考虑其对现有引用的影响。

十、 多级列表与标题样式的关联设置不当

       在制作具有复杂编号(如1.1, 1.2.1)的文档时,用户常会使用“定义新的多级列表”功能,并将其与标题样式链接。这个过程如果操作不当,可能会导致编号系统不稳定,进而使得基于这些编号的交叉引用失效。例如,未正确将列表级别链接到对应标题样式,或者在修改样式时意外断开了这种链接。正确的方法是,通过“开始”选项卡下的“多级列表”按钮,选择“定义新的多级列表”,在对话框中明确将每一级列表链接到对应的标题样式,并确保编号格式连续。

十一、 文档内部索引或标签表出现逻辑错误

       Word(微软文字处理软件)在后台为所有可引用对象(标题、题注、书签等)维护着一套内部索引。当文档体积非常庞大、编辑历史极其复杂,或者从其他格式(如网页)粘贴了大量带格式内容时,这个内部索引可能会损坏或出现逻辑错误,导致交叉引用功能无法正确查询到目标。此时,常规的更新操作可能无效。一个较为彻底的解决方法是,将文档的全部内容(除最后一个段落标记外)复制到一个全新的、空白的Word(微软文字处理软件)文档中。这有助于重建一个干净的内部结构。

十二、 对“交叉引用”对话框功能选项理解不深

       最后,问题可能源于对工具本身的理解不足。在“交叉引用”对话框中,“引用类型”下拉菜单决定了你能引用哪些类别的对象(如标题、书签、脚注)。“引用内容”下拉菜单则决定了插入的具体信息(如标题文字、页码、编号)。如果“引用类型”选择错误,自然找不到目标;如果“引用内容”选择了“仅标签和编号”,那么当目标只有编号而无标签时,插入的内容可能看起来就是空的或错误的。仔细阅读对话框中的每一个选项,确保其与你的意图精确匹配,是成功引用的第一步。

十三、 主控文档与子文档的架构限制

       在利用Word(微软文字处理软件)管理超长文档时,有经验的用户可能会使用“主控文档”功能,将各个章节拆分为独立的子文档。然而,交叉引用功能在主控文档环境下的行为受到限制。通常情况下,你只能在同一子文档内部创建交叉引用,或者从子文档引用主控文档中的内容(如图表目录),但直接在不同子文档之间建立交叉引用可能无法实现或极不稳定。这是因为每个子文档在编辑时被视为独立文件,其内部索引并不与其他子文档实时同步。对于需要跨章节大量引用的项目,建议使用专业的桌面出版软件,或者将整个文档合并为一个文件进行最终编排。

十四、 操作系统或字体相关的底层兼容性问题

       在极少数情况下,问题可能源于更底层。例如,操作系统语言区域设置与Office(微软办公软件套件)版本不匹配,或者文档中使用了某种特殊字体,该字体缺失或损坏,影响了Word(微软文字处理软件)对文档结构的渲染和解析,间接导致交叉引用等高级功能失常。虽然这类情况罕见,但作为全面排查的一部分,可以检查系统区域设置,并尝试在另一台配置标准的计算机上打开同一文档,以排除本地环境问题。

十五、 自动更正或智能标记功能的意外干扰

       Word(微软文字处理软件)的“自动更正”和“智能标记”功能旨在提供输入辅助,但有时它们会“过度热心”。例如,当你输入一个类似交叉引用格式的文本时,自动更正可能会错误地将其转换为其他内容,或者智能标记试图对其进行分析,反而破坏了其作为域代码的完整性。虽然这通常不影响已正确插入的引用,但在创建过程中可能引发问题。如果怀疑是此原因,可以暂时进入“文件-选项-校对-自动更正选项”中,关闭相关功能进行测试。

十六、 未充分利用“书签”作为补充引用锚点

       当标准引用目标(标题、题注)无法满足需求时,“书签”功能是一个强大的补充工具。你几乎可以为文档中的任意位置或选定文本添加书签,然后在交叉引用时选择“书签”作为引用类型。然而,许多用户不知道或不习惯使用书签。书签管理不当(如重名、被无意删除)也会导致引用失败。熟练运用书签,可以极大地扩展交叉引用的灵活性,例如引用特定段落、图片或表格内的某个单元格。

总结与核心建议

       综上所述,“Word(微软文字处理软件)中不能交叉引用”并非一个单一的技术故障,而是一个由文档结构规范性、软件功能逻辑性、用户操作准确性以及系统环境稳定性共同构成的综合问题域。要彻底驾驭这一功能,用户需要从被动的问题解决者,转变为主动的文档架构师。这意味着:从文档创建之初就规划并严格执行样式规范;理解并尊重域代码的动态特性,养成定期全文档更新域的习惯;在复杂文档项目中审慎评估功能边界;以及,当遇到棘手问题时,能够系统性地按照从操作到结构、从软件到环境的顺序进行排查。深度掌握这些知识,不仅能让你摆脱“引用失效”的烦恼,更能提升你制作专业、可靠、易于维护的长文档的核心能力,使Word(微软文字处理软件)真正成为你思想表达的得力助手,而非障碍。

相关文章
word页节是什么意思
在日常使用文档处理软件(Microsoft Word)进行长文档编辑时,“页节”是一个至关重要却常被忽略的功能。它并非简单的页面分隔,而是允许用户在同一文档中对不同部分应用独立的页面设置,如页眉页脚、纸张方向、页码格式等。理解并掌握“页节”的运用,能够极大地提升排版效率,实现复杂、专业的文档布局,是进阶使用者的必备技能。
2026-02-13 15:17:27
67人看过
如何实现人机画面
人机画面作为融合人类智慧与机器智能的前沿领域,其实现依赖于多学科交叉与软硬件协同。本文将从核心理念、关键技术、硬件载体、交互界面、算法模型、数据处理、应用场景及未来趋势等维度,系统剖析构建人机画面的完整路径。内容涵盖从概念解析到实践落地的全过程,旨在为读者提供兼具深度与实用性的行动指南。
2026-02-13 15:17:16
397人看过
fb块如何使用
本文将全面解析“fb块”的功能定位与核心价值,从基础概念到高级应用,系统阐述其使用场景、配置方法、优化技巧及常见问题解决方案。内容涵盖界面布局、参数设置、性能调试等十二个关键维度,旨在帮助用户从入门到精通,充分发挥这一工具在提升工作效率与项目表现方面的潜力。
2026-02-13 15:17:16
241人看过
如何电阻well
电阻是电子电路中基础且关键的元件,其“well”状态通常指性能良好、稳定可靠。本文将从电阻的本质出发,深入探讨其工作原理、核心参数、选型策略、安装工艺、检测方法以及在不同应用场景下的维护与优化技巧。内容涵盖从理论到实践的完整知识链,旨在为工程师、技术人员及电子爱好者提供一份系统、详尽的实用指南,帮助您确保电阻工作在最佳状态,从而提升整个电路的性能与可靠性。
2026-02-13 15:17:13
59人看过
如何实现异步编程
异步编程是现代软件开发中不可或缺的技术范式,它通过非阻塞的方式处理耗时操作,显著提升了应用程序的响应能力和资源利用率。本文将深入探讨异步编程的核心思想、主流实现模型,从回调函数到协程,并结合具体语言特性与实用模式,系统性地阐述其实现路径、潜在陷阱与最佳实践,旨在为开发者构建高性能应用提供扎实的理论基础与实践指南。
2026-02-13 15:17:07
257人看过
mathtype为什么插入word不能用
当用户尝试将数学公式编辑器(MathType)插入文字处理软件(Word)时,常会遇到无法正常使用的问题,这通常源于软件兼容性、安装配置、权限设置或系统环境等多方面因素。本文将深入剖析十二个核心原因,从版本匹配、加载项冲突到注册表错误,提供一系列经过验证的解决方案,旨在帮助用户彻底解决这一困扰,确保数学公式编辑流程的顺畅无阻。
2026-02-13 15:16:51
172人看过